BoxLunch has an employee rating of 3.3 out of 5 stars, based on 463 company reviews on Glassdoor which indicates that most employees have a good working experience there. The BoxLunch employee rating is in line with the average (within 1 standard deviation) for employers within the Retail & Wholesale industry (3.5 stars).

Pros

I love the message behind our company and how we give back to the community. I also love that we cater to the clientele that feels like they don't really have anywhere to shop. The atmoshpere at my store is energetic and compassionate and I couldn't ask fro a better sales team to work with.

Cons

Because our sister store is Hot Topic, the business side of the company is a little chaotic. There's a lot of miscommunication between upper management and the stores that i feel contributes to a lot of negative revenue month to month.
